the pwm output can be converter to ppm by passing pwm through a monostable multivibrator with a low stable state and high quasi stable state and which is negative edge triggered.

What is the Application of ppm and pwm?

PPM (Pulse Position Modulation) is used in digital communication systems to encode information by varying the position of the pulses in a periodic signal. PWM (Pulse Width Modulation) is commonly used in controlling the power delivered to electronic devices like motors, LEDs, and amplifiers by varying the width of the pulses in a periodic signal.

What is PWM chip?

A PWM (Pulse Width Modulation) chip is an integrated circuit designed to generate PWM signals, which are used to control the amount of power delivered to electronic devices. By varying the width of the pulses in a fixed time period, the chip can adjust the average voltage and current supplied to components such as motors, LEDs, and heaters. PWM chips are commonly used in applications like motor speed control, light dimming, and signal modulation due to their efficiency and precision.

What is pwm?

PWM stands for Pulse Width Modulation. It is a technique used to encode a message into a pulsing signal by varying the width of the pulse relative to a fixed time frame. PWM is commonly used in controlling the speed of motors, regulating power to LEDs, and generating analog voltage levels from digital signals.
